大数据技术在软件开发中的应用探索

作者:亿网科技  来源:亿网科技  发布时间:2025-03-11

招投标 – 12.png

大数据技术正在深刻改变软件开发的方式。本文将从数据处理、数据存储、数据分析和数据可视化等方面,探讨大数据技术在软件开发中的应用。

一、数据处理

  1. 数据清洗:通过数据清洗技术,去除数据中的噪声、重复和错误,提高数据质量。

  2. 数据转换:将数据从一种格式转换为另一种格式,以满足不同应用的需求。

  3. 数据集成:将来自不同来源的数据整合在一起,形成统一的数据视图。

二、数据存储

  1. 分布式文件系统:如Hadoop HDFS、Ceph等,用于存储大规模数据集。

  2. NoSQL数据库:如MongoDB、Cassandra等,适用于处理非结构化或半结构化数据。

  3. 列式存储:如HBase、Parquet等,适用于大规模数据分析和查询。

三、数据分析

  1. 批处理分析:利用Hadoop、Spark等大数据处理框架,对大规模数据进行批处理分析。

  2. 流处理分析:利用Storm、Flink等流处理框架,对实时数据流进行分析。

  3. 机器学习:利用TensorFlow、PyTorch等机器学习框架,挖掘数据中的模式和规律。

四、数据可视化

  1. 可视化工具:如Tableau、Power BI等,用于将数据可视化,便于理解和分析。

  2. 交互式仪表板:创建交互式仪表板,展示关键指标和趋势,支持决策制定。